What Is Car Key Programming?
Modern car keys are more than just simple pieces of metal. They have a computer chip inside that communicates with your vehicle.
This is crucial to ensure your vehicle's security and prevent unauthorized use. You must preprogram the keys to use your vehicle. This should be left to the professionals.
Security
Transponder chips are used to unlock and start modern cars instead of the older metal keys. This technology makes it impossible to create an exact copy of a programed key, and only authorized vehicles to start the vehicle. As such, it is an effective deterrent against theft in the DC Metro area.
Programming a car's key requires connecting it to the vehicle's computer and then transferring data through the key fob. In modern vehicles the use of a special tool is required to connect the transponder and the immobilizer system. Locksmiths are usually the ones who carry out this task, but parts stores may have the tools needed. These tools, like Autel MaxiIM IM608PRO as well as IM508, enable users to locate immobilizer data and to program replacement keys.
It is not recommended to reprogram your car keys. The process can be complex and time-consuming, and can result in damage to the immobilizer. It is important to consult your vehicle's manual on the specific steps for changing the code of a key. In general, only a licensed auto locksmith can do this.

Easy of Use
Modern cars have a specific key programming procedure. Unlike older mechanical keys, most modern cars have transponder chips that must be programmed to recognize the unique signals sent by the car. The car will not start or run without this chip, which stops anyone from hot-wiring their vehicle and driving off. This is the reason that many auto locksmiths are experts in this kind of service.
In some instances the key can be reprogrammed without the assistance of any tools, though some vehicles require a device referred to as key programmer. These devices can be used as standalone or integrated into scan tools. They typically bidirectionally interface with the on-board diagnostics II (OBD-II) connector. Most car manufacturers sell devices which specifically program their vehicles however generic units that can handle a variety of makes and models are also available.

In the last 40 years, car keys and fobs have significantly improved. The technology has improved in terms of security and convenience for drivers. The switch from traditional mechanical-only keys to more advanced car keys that can be programmed and fobs has definitely made vehicles safer for drivers, but it also means that your keys and fobs must be programmed correctly to allow the system to work correctly.
Modern programmable car keys and fobs are equipped with chips that are unique to each that allows the system to recognize that it is your key. This prevents thieves from hot-wiring your vehicle and driving it away. The car will not start with a cloned-key. This is why it is important to always have two functioning keys for your vehicle.

Blank keys are available on the internet at a discount price, however they must be a specific match to your vehicle's make and model. The blanks must be cut, and they must also include the key symbol or logo on them.
